About Audio Volume Normalizer
The Audio Volume Normalizer & Loudness Matcher normalizes audio levels across tracks using standard Peak Normalization (0 dBFS / -0.1 dBFS) or EBU R128 / ITU-R BS.1770 LUFS Integrated Loudness normalization (-14 LUFS Spotify, -16 LUFS Apple Music, -23 LUFS Broadcast).

Practical Use Cases for Audio Volume Normalizer
Mastering Audio for Spotify, Apple Music & YouTube Streaming (-14 LUFS)
Normalize music and podcast master tracks to standard streaming targets (-14 LUFS) to prevent automatic platform volume attenuation.
Balancing Uneven Voiceover & Dialogue Levels
Boost quiet speaker recordings without distorting loud peaks using True Peak brickwall limiting.
Input & Output Examples
Normalizing Podcast Track to -16 LUFS (Apple Podcasts Standard)
Audio: `podcast_ep1.wav` (Current: `-22.4 LUFS`, True Peak: `-3.1 dBFS`)
Normalized Audio: `-16.0 LUFS` (Target Matched) | Gain Applied: `+6.4 dB` | Zero Clipping

Key Terminology & Definitions
LUFS (Loudness Units Full Scale)
An international standardized measurement of perceived audio loudness taking human ear frequency sensitivity into account.
Peak Normalization
Scaling the entire audio track linearly so the highest single sample peak reaches a specified maximum level (e.g. 0 dBFS).
